How do you compare npm, bower and volo?



All three can be used to install JavaScript dependencies for a UI project.
I understand npm is more node specific.



So, when to use what?



npm still stands distant, but bower and volo seem to be solving exactly the same problem, although I am not able to draw a line between npm and bower-volo.

A description that best describes the difference between npm and bower is: npm manages JavaScript modules called packages and Bower manages front-end components (i.e. css, html, and JavaScript) called components. npm is also used to install bower.
